This sculptural piece shifts between forms with graceful versatility. The commanding metal top, with its moon-like central depression, can be lifted away to serve as a dramatic wall piece or standing mirror.
Below, a base of volcanic rock stands like an ancient monolith, meticulously carved using techniques passed down from Pre-Columbian Mexican artisans. Its surface is adorned with rhythmic spherical protrusions that create a mesmerizing interplay of light and shadow.
The dialogue between smooth celestial metal and raw, textured stone speaks to the enduring relationship between earth and sky, while offering two distinct artistic expressions within a single masterpiece.
The side band of the Tlaloc Ring can be adapted to be either smooth or organized into a sequence of grooved segments. The stone it sits on can range from White, Pink, Orange, and Black colors.
